Textbook Battle Brews At Harvard's Bookstore
A battle over book prices is raging in Harvard Square between student leaders and the Harvard Coop, the book store created by students 125 years ago to cut down on costs. Amid a national furor over rising costs of college texts, Harvard students say they want the Coop to hand over the list it creates each year of books required for Harvard courses, so they can be listed on crimsonreading.org, a student-run online bookstore that offers alternative sources for texts, often at lower prices. The bookstore refuses to cooperate, and that led to an incident last week. Read more at:
